Elementary Schools in Los Alamitos, California
Los Alamitos, California has 8 ranked elementary schools with an average Scope Score of 70.7/100 — 26.9 points above the California state average of 43.8. The highest-scoring school is Jack L. Weaver Elementary at 87/100, where 72.3% of students exceed the state standard on the 2025 CAASPP assessment. Los Alamitos schools average 46.2% exceeded standard (state: 21.6%) — this exceeded-vs-met distinction reveals whether schools push students beyond proficiency or pace toward it. Of 8 schools, 3 High Ceiling stand out for their performance profiles. Chronic absenteeism averages 7.9% (below the state average of 18.1%). Data source: California Department of Education CAASPP 2025, analyzed by SchoolScope.
How Los Alamitos schools compare
Los Alamitos's 8 ranked elementary schools average a Scope Score of 70.7 — 26.9 points above the California state average of 43.8. Scores range from 58.9 to 87.2, a 28.3-point spread.
The top-ranked school is Jack L. Weaver Elementary with a Scope Score of 87 and 72.3% of students exceeding standard.
High-ceiling schools: Los Alamitos schools average 46.2% exceeding standard — well above the statewide average of 21.6%. These schools aren't just getting students to proficiency, they're pushing them further.
Chronic absenteeism in Los Alamitos averages 7.9%, which is above the state average of 18.1%.
How we score · Scope Score weights exceeded (40%), met (22%), growth (15%), absenteeism (10%), suspension (5%), ELPAC (5%), baseline (3%)

What Scope Scores can't tell you about Los Alamitos
- Class sizes and student-teacher interaction quality
- Quality of arts, music, athletics, and enrichment programs
- Teacher experience, turnover, and professional development
- Campus safety, bullying climate, and social-emotional support
- Parent and community engagement levels
- Quality of special education and gifted programs
- How school zones and enrollment boundaries affect access
Scope Scores measure academic performance and school climate using public data. They are one lens among many. Full methodology
